What is an MFM RN?

An MFM RN, or Maternal-Fetal Medicine Registered Nurse, is a specialized nurse who works with obstetricians and perinatologists to care for pregnant patients experiencing high-risk pregnancies. These nurses provide monitoring, education, and support to patients with complex health issues such as preeclampsia, gestational diabetes, or fetal anomalies. MFM RNs assist with ultrasounds, fetal monitoring, and coordinate care among different healthcare providers to ensure the best outcomes for both mother and baby.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an MFM RN?

To thrive as a Maternal-Fetal Medicine (MFM) RN, you need advanced knowledge of high-risk obstetric care, fetal assessment, and maternal monitoring, supported by an active RN license and experience in perinatal or labor and delivery nursing. Familiarity with fetal monitoring systems, electronic health records (EHRs), and specialized ultrasound equipment is critical. Strong communication, critical thinking, and compassion enable effective patient advocacy and collaboration with multidisciplinary teams. These skills ensure optimal outcomes for both mothers and babies in complex, high-acuity clinical situations.

What are some common challenges faced by Maternal-Fetal Medicine (MFM) registered nurses, and how can they be managed?

MFM RNs often encounter complex and high-risk pregnancies, requiring advanced clinical skills and emotional resilience. One common challenge is balancing the need for technical expertise with providing compassionate support to patients and their families during stressful situations. Additionally, MFM RNs frequently collaborate with a multidisciplinary team of physicians, sonographers, and social workers, which requires strong communication and teamwork skills. Staying up-to-date with evolving protocols and technologies is essential for delivering optimal care. Proactively seeking continuing education, participating in team debriefings, and utilizing support resources can help manage these challenges effectively.
